Adele's Glowing Complexion at the 2013 Grammy Awards

From the neck down, I thought Adele's look was hideous. The Valentino dress would have been hideous on anyone (see below). However, from the neck up, she was beautiful - warm, with flawless skin, the emphasis on her eyes, and the perfect lip for her coloring.

For Adele's Grammy look, makeup artist Michael Ashton played up her signature cat's eye with a glowing complexion, high-volume lashes, and a soft pink lip. How was her flawless complexion made red-carpet ready? With Giorgio Armani Maestro Fusion Makeup in #3 and YSL's legendary Touche Éclat.

To apply Armani’s Maestro Complexion Perfector, Michael swept the makeup on Adele’s face with his fingers as though applying a moisturizer. The liquid instantaneously created a thin veil highlighting her smooth and flawless complexion.

He prepared her eyes with a potpourri of products.
  • Lancôme Le Crayon Poudre brow pencil
  • Lancôme Color Design Infinité 24H Eye Shadow in Continuous Creme
  • Lancôme Color Design 5 Shadow & Liner Palette in Coral Crush
  • Maybelline Studio Gel Liner in Black
  • Lancôme Hypnôse Star Mascara in Noir Midnight
To create a perfect blush-toned lip, Michael chose Armani Lip Maestro in #500, which has a high concentration of pigment to create a punch of color and the staying power to prevent reapplication throughout the evening. He also used MyFace Lip Liner in Nude and Sisley's Phyto Lip Star Lip Gloss in White Diamond.
